GREEK AMERICA CULTURAL AND EDUCATIONAL FOUNDATION INC, founded in 2016, is a small nonprofit in the Arts, Culture & Humanities sector that reported $367K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ue fell 60%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ring.

Mission

TO PROMOTE, PRESERVE AND PERPETUATE GREEK CULTURE, HISTORY, HERITAGE, AND IDEALS IN NORTH AMERICA.
